Bastrop County Cares unveils $750,000 community impact grant, opens applications through April 15

Bastrop County Cares presented its growth and programs to the Bastrop EDC board and announced a $750,000 unrestricted Community Impact Grant (funded with St. David’s Foundation) open to nonprofit and community groups; applications are due April 15 with awards from $5,000–$100,000.

Bastrop County Cares told the Bastrop Economic Development Corporation board on March 17 that it is investing $750,000 in an unrestricted Community Impact Grant funded in partnership with St. David’s Foundation, and it opened applications through April 15.

The grant opportunity is open to almost any local nonprofit or community project except government entities, schools and individual applicants.
